Introduction

AHA chemical exfoliants are a popular choice for those looking to enhance their skincare routine. These powerful serums and essences utilize alpha hydroxy acids to gently exfoliate the skin, promoting a smoother and more radiant complexion. By breaking down the bonds between dead skin cells, AHA exfoliants reveal fresher skin underneath, making them ideal for individuals struggling with dullness, uneven texture, or signs of aging.

Here are some key benefits of using AHA chemical exfoliants:
  • Improves skin texture and tone
  • Reduces the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les
  • Enhances skin radiance
  • Helps with acne and blemishes
  • Boosts the effectiveness of other skincare products

When incorporating AHA chemical exfoliants into your routine, it's essential to start slowly to allow your skin to adjust. Begin with a lower concentration and gradually increase as your skin builds tolerance. Always follow up with sunscreen during the day, as AHAs can increase your skin's sensitivity to the sun. FAQs

How can I choose the best AHA chemical exfoliant for my needs?

Look for products with a concentration of AHA that suits your skin type; lower concentrations are best for sensitive skin, while higher concentrations can be effective for normal to oily skin.

What are the key features to look for when selecting AHA chemical exfoliants?

Consider the type of AHA used, the concentration level, additional beneficial ingredients, and whether the product is suitable for your skin type.

Are there any common mistakes people make when using AHA chemical exfoliants?

Yes, common mistakes include using too high a concentration too quickly, neglecting sunscreen, and not following up with hydrating products.

How often should I use AHA chemical exfoliants?

Start with 1-2 times a week and gradually increase frequency based on your skin's tolerance and needs.

Can I use AHA chemical exfoliants with other active ingredients?

Be cautious when combining AHA with other strong actives like retinoids or vitamin C, as this can lead to irritation; it's best to alternate their use.
